I'm viewing in Firefox 1.0, 1024x768

 

The thing I notice right off the bat is, as you said, your banner doesn't resize. You could maybe just make the background behind the banner the same pink colour as the banner itself. That way, it won't look like the header of your site just "ends" before the edge of my browser window.

 

I think maybe on the homepage of your site, you could center the top banner, since it's a white page. It just look funny all at the the side by itself.

 

 

I also think your category images look a bit funny. It seems you've shrunk down images of your products. It's a good idea, but at the size they need to be, the image is too small and blurry to see anything. Maybe take a small close-up of a product image, instead of just shrinking a whole product image?

 

I personally don't mind white boxes, but I'm pretty sure someone's going to come along and tell you to make the white background around your product images be the same pink as the background, so it blends into the site more.

Grab a slice of humble pie Steve.

Your site is stock osC with a color change. It is your job to interpret my comment about it being BORING into the solution - not mine.

 

But since you want it so bad:

 

Your header does not center on 100% viewing. Make it fit or keep the shop fixed width. if the latter - center it.

 

Drop the product counts - you arent going to instill buyer confidence with the small numbers showing

 

Get a better thumbnail contribution installed - the big white blocks in your thumbs look crappy and make the site look cheap and amateurish

 

your buttons were for a white background - get rid of the drop shadows as the white is still there - again tacky and amateurish

 

The "hover" color on your links is hard to read on the background color you chose

 

get rid of the silly cartoon images that come stock with osc

 

rethink your box order on both sides

 

clicking "home" takes me back to the splash page - you take people out of your store - great selling technique

 

mainpage text is scrunched to the left - doesn't resize

 

Why have "click here to email us" open my email client? you have a contact page - use it

 

Get rid of the "osc" look and feel - again - you sell "spice" but your site has none - there is nothing there to make a woman comfortable and a man is only looking for the nude pics and best price. You have done nothing to appeal to either sex.

 

Hope that was more constructive :)

If you want to make the site fixed width change;

 

<!-- body //-->

<table border="0" width="100%" cellspacing="3" cellpadding="3">

 

to;

 

<!-- body //-->

<table border="0" width="760" cellspacing="3" cellpadding="3">

 

 

If you want to get rid of the image on the main page look for;

 

<td class="pageHeading" align="right"><?php echo tep_image(DIR_WS_IMAGES . 'table_background_default.gif', HEADING_TITLE, HEADING_IMAGE_WIDTH, HEADING_IMAGE_HEIGHT); ?></td>

 

And change to;

 

<td class="pageHeading" align="right"><?php //echo tep_image(DIR_WS_IMAGES . 'table_background_default.gif', HEADING_TITLE, HEADING_IMAGE_WIDTH, HEADING_IMAGE_HEIGHT); ?></td>

 

(just added //)
